Sidewalks and signs discussed by Live Oak City Council
Rick Patrick reporter3.riverbendnews@gmail.com
The Live Oak City Council met on Tuesday, Aug. 12, to address several items, including concerns about sidewalks along the city's streets and roads.
Council President Matt Campbell brought the subject up, stating one of his constituents had asked to have the matter placed on the agenda. Campbell stated he felt the sidewalks were not being maintained to a high standard, and specifically mentioned grass growing in between expansion joints in many sidewalks, which made the appearance unattractive.
